How do you type on an object in game? by JuiceBox13297 in unity

[–]AxelCS 0 points1 point  (0 children)

You could start by looking into a UI Canvas set to World Space for the Render Mode.

Here's a Youtube Video I found that goes over World Space for the Canvas.

When youre done setting up the UI you can then have the player have a raycast shoot out of their face pointed toward their looking direction that when it hits the Computer it locks the user into typing into the Canvas UI.

Or you could do the same and just have a regular UI window pop up. Up2u

Learning unity by Necessary-Zebra2724 in unity

[–]AxelCS 0 points1 point  (0 children)

What I tend to do when learning something new is follow a tutorial to completion, start a brand new project with a very small scope (I made a 3D snake game for example) with no tutorial at all and then this allowed me to recognize the gap in my knowledge and progress further.

The project without following a tutorial makes you ask questions like "How do I spawn a cube", "How do I make it spawn at a random point" "How do I change the color of it" stuff like that which lets you learn more organically then I feel tutorials can at times.

Need help debugging my blood splash particle system by aspiringgamecoder in unity

[–]AxelCS 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Do you have "Play on Awake" set to true in your particle system? I'm wondering if you set it to "bloodSplash.gameObject.SetActive(true);" then it works the first time as it plays on awake, then the object pool later uses the particle again but it was never set to .SetActive(false); so it just will start going again immediately

Created this simple points scoring game, ideas for how to improve it? by Septimus79 in unity

[–]AxelCS 1 point2 points  (0 children)

If the point of the game is to get a high score I'd recommend making the score much bigger and in the center of the screen. Someone else already made note about sound and adding a nice +1 and stuff that shows up. Id also like to recommend you add maybe a bit of screen shake or something to improve the satisfaction of getting another point.

If the point of the game is to feel good about getting points make the player feel GOOD.
